Last March, as part of National Developmental Disabilities Awareness Month, Bethesda partnered with Motor Racing Outreach to send several people supported to the NASCAR Cup Series-Auto Club 400 race in Fontana, Calif. As ambassadors of Bethesda’s mission to serve people with intellectual and developmental disabilities, they were treated to the experience of a lifetime as VIP guests. The highlight was taking a ride in the pace car with NASCAR legend and Fox Sports commentator Michael Waltrip.

STAMFORD, Conn. – Dec. 30, 2020 – Coverage of the 2021 Dakar Rally — the world’s most challenging off-road endurance race — begins this Sunday, January 3, at 7:30 p.m. ET on NBCSN, the start of nightly coverage of the 12-stage race in Saudi Arabia.

MOORESVILLE, N.C. (December 11, 2020) – Over the course of his 21 seasons competing for Team Penske, Helio Castroneves produced hall of fame results for North America’s most successful racing organization. On Friday, Castroneves was recognized for his accomplishments on and off the track as he became the ninth inductee into the Team Penske Hall of Fame.

DAYTONA BEACH, Fla. (Dec. 11, 2020) – For 70 years Wood Brothers Racing has excelled in – and transformed – the world of motorsports. As the longest tenured team in NASCAR history, the Wood Brothers have compiled a literal Hall of Fame resume both on and off the track. Beyond their countless trophies and accolades, innovations including the modern pit stop continue to define the Wood’s legacy in racing series across the globe.
